aboutsummaryrefslogtreecommitdiff
path: root/hw/i386
AgeCommit message (Expand)AuthorFilesLines
2020-05-18hw: Use QEMU_IS_ALIGNED() on parallel flash block sizePhilippe Mathieu-Daudé1-1/+1
2020-05-15qom: Drop @errp parameter of object_property_del()Markus Armbruster1-1/+1
2020-05-15qdev: Unrealize must not failMarkus Armbruster2-3/+3
2020-05-15qom: Drop parameter @errp of object_property_add() & friendsMarkus Armbruster6-25/+21
2020-05-15qom: Drop object_property_set_description() parameter @errpMarkus Armbruster3-12/+10
2020-05-06hw: add compat machines for 5.1Cornelia Huck3-2/+28
2020-05-04hw/i386: Make vmmouse helpers staticPhilippe Mathieu-Daudé2-23/+22
2020-05-04hw/i386: Add 'vmport.h' local headerPhilippe Mathieu-Daudé4-0/+37
2020-05-04hw/i386/vmport: Remove unused 'hw/input/i8042.h' includePhilippe Mathieu-Daudé1-1/+0
2020-05-04hw/i386/pc: Create 'vmport' device in placePhilippe Mathieu-Daudé1-1/+1
2020-05-04acpi: Add Windows ACPI Emulated Device Table (WAET)Liran Alon1-0/+31
2020-05-04nvdimm: Use configurable ACPI IO base and sizeKwangwoo Lee4-0/+13
2020-05-04acpi: add ISADeviceClass->build_aml()Gerd Hoffmann1-0/+1
2020-05-04acpi: drop pointless _STA methodGerd Hoffmann1-11/+3
2020-04-13Merge remote-tracking branch 'remotes/mst/tags/for_upstream' into stagingPeter Maydell1-1/+1
2020-04-13acpi: Use macro for table-loader file nameShameer Kolothum1-1/+1
2020-04-11piix: fix xenfv regression, add compat machine xenfv-4.2Olaf Hering1-3/+16
2020-03-31i386: Fix pkg_id offset for EPYC cpu modelsBabu Moger1-0/+1
2020-03-31hw/i386: Move arch_id decode inside x86_cpus_initBabu Moger2-10/+33
2020-03-31hw/i386: Introduce apicid functions inside X86MachineStateBabu Moger1-0/+5
2020-03-29acpi: add acpi=OnOffAuto machine property to x86 and arm virtGerd Hoffmann4-4/+36
2020-03-29hw/i386/amd_iommu.c: Fix corruption of log events passed to guestPeter Maydell1-1/+1
2020-03-19Merge remote-tracking branch 'remotes/ehabkost/tags/x86-and-machine-pull-requ...Peter Maydell2-43/+61
2020-03-19Merge remote-tracking branch 'remotes/jnsnow/tags/ide-pull-request' into stagingPeter Maydell1-9/+9
2020-03-17hw/i386: Rename apicid_from_topo_ids to x86_apicid_from_topo_idsBabu Moger1-1/+1
2020-03-17hw/i386: Update structures to save the number of nodes per packageBabu Moger2-0/+2
2020-03-17hw/i386: Remove unnecessary initialization in x86_cpu_newBabu Moger1-4/+0
2020-03-17machine: Add SMP Sockets in CpuTopologyBabu Moger1-0/+1
2020-03-17hw/i386: Introduce X86CPUTopoInfo to contain topology infoBabu Moger2-14/+30
2020-03-17hw/i386: Rename X86CPUTopoInfo structure to X86CPUTopoIDsBabu Moger2-30/+33
2020-03-17hw/ide: Remove unneeded inclusion of hw/ide.hBALATON Zoltan1-1/+0
2020-03-17hw/ide: Do ide_drive_get() within pci_ide_create_devs()BALATON Zoltan1-4/+5
2020-03-17hw/ide: Get rid of piix3_init functionsBALATON Zoltan1-5/+5
2020-03-16hw/i386/intel_iommu: Fix out-of-bounds access on guest IRTJan Kiszka1-0/+6
2020-03-16misc: Replace zero-length arrays with flexible array member (automatic)Philippe Mathieu-Daudé1-1/+1
2020-03-09hw/i386: Include "hw/mem/nvdimm.h"Philippe Mathieu-Daudé4-0/+4
2020-03-08hw/i386/intel_iommu: Simplify vtd_find_as_from_bus_num() logicPhilippe Mathieu-Daudé1-15/+17
2020-03-05tpm: Separate TPM_TIS and TPM_TIS_ISA configsEric Auger1-1/+1
2020-03-05tpm: rename TPM_TIS into TPM_TIS_ISAEric Auger1-3/+3
2020-02-28hw: Make MachineClass::is_default a boolean typePhilippe Mathieu-Daudé1-5/+5
2020-02-19x86/pc: use memdev for RAMIgor Mammedov1-10/+9
2020-02-19x86/microvm: use memdev for RAMIgor Mammedov1-7/+5
2020-02-06hw/i386/vmmouse: Fix crash when using the vmmouse on a machine without vmportThomas Huth1-0/+6
2020-01-30add device_legacy_reset function to prepare for reset api changeDamien Hedde2-2/+2
2020-01-29hw/core/loader: Let load_elf() populate a field with CPU-specific flagsAleksandar Markovic2-2/+2
2020-01-27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ell7-7/+7
2020-01-24qdev: set properties with device_class_set_props()Marc-André Lureau7-7/+7
2020-01-22i386:acpi: Remove _HID from the SMBus ACPI entryCorey Minyard1-1/+0
2020-01-22q35: implement 128K SMRAM at default SMBASE addressIgor Mammedov1-1/+3
2020-01-10Merge remote-tracking branch 'remotes/bonzini/tags/for-upstream' into stagingPeter Maydell2-5/+5